How To Prepare Yourself For A Career Change

When it comes to making a big career change, you could be in for a difficult time. The job-seeking world is filled with periods of long, tedious waiting, only for the result to be either silence or rejection. This can be a serious issue for anyone who has been looking for a job for a long time or has just left their job and is planning on pursuing a career in another sector without too much experience. A lot of prep work goes into a successful job change, so with that in mind, here are some ways to prepare yourself for a career change.

#1 Boost your own knowledge to make yourself more attractive to employers

Certifications in any field look great on a resume, but those specific to the field you are applying for are priceless. For example, an azure certification looks good on a resume, and you might find that it can get you hired quite quickly. Cloud computing is currently an in-demand field, so a qualification there increases your options dramatically. 

#2 Improve your self-confidence

Improving your self-confidence might be perfect for your interview and even for the job itself. Working on your skills is bound to help with this, as you will be able to go into that interview and show them exactly what you know. This can be excellent for you if you are seriously thinking about pursuing a long-term career in the sector, as your knowledge will help when you are fighting for promotions and a larger paycheck. You cannot underestimate the value that employers put in confidence, and letting that shine through every day at your new job can help to build that all-important good reputation.

#3 Use your communication network

If you know someone who works in the job sector you are looking to apply in, ask them to add you to their network to put you in touch with their own list of contacts. This can be incredibly useful when it comes to job searching and looking for potential internships and similar roles to raise your profile. It can prove to be a lot of hard work, but it is worth your while building up relationships with those who might be able to help further your career in the future and can be a good way to potentially get positions that might have been a closed-door to you otherwise. 

A few final thoughts

If you didn’t know it already, a lot of work needs to be put into a career change. However, to make sure you’re putting the effort where it matters, the things that you might want to focus on are:

  • Boosting your own knowledge to give you a far better chance of being selected due to your skills within the sector. You can do this by taking the appropriate courses online around whatever you are doing now.
  • Increasing your self-confidence, which may help your charisma and help you within your job interview, and your presence in the new role you are aiming for.
  • Communicating within those who have already walked your desired new career path to build connections and gain valuable knowledge.
